Talking is a skillset, and getting to share your points of view, have authentic conversations and talk about those hot-button topics takes some knowledge to do it successfully. Especially when you’ve got a chronic illness/disability and you’re standing up for your experiences and the discrimination you face, having tools to have the best chats with people is vital. So this episode has a special guest that’s created a massive GenZ brand all about talking, it’s the founder and CEO of the non-partisan educational platform, The Conversationalist, Sophie Beren.
